Cara Frew Unpacks A Forbidden Love On New Single ‘Electric Feels’

Johannesburg, 28 February 2022 – Local pop sensation Cara Frew follows up the success of her latest single ‘Rise’ with her breezy, infectious new single ‘Electric Feels’.

Always wearing her heart on her sleeve, Cara Frew sings about a forbidden love in the acoustic pop track. The singer opens up about an exciting romance with a man she knows will break her heart. However, their love is so electric that she can’t help but wonder if it’s worth taking a chance on him.

The earthy track is laced with a beautiful mix of pop vocals, organic production elements, African-inspired drums and is driven by acoustic guitar rhythms which allows the star to put her smooth vocals on full display.

Cara Frew

“The acoustic guitar and stripped back elements in the song represent the rawness of love and how vulnerability is often the way in which to attain it,” Cara says on the musical composition of the track. She adds that the contrast with the big, pop vocals and elevated beats were purposely created to symbolise the electricity between the couple as well as to highlight his danger and her addiction to the chaos.

Cara penned the track in Los Angeles with multi-platinum writer Neil Ormandy. The song was then co-produced by LA-based Abe Dertner (who has worked with acts like Calum Scott and Walk The Moon) as well as SA hit-maker Daniel Baron. “Collaborating on ‘Electric Feels’ with top writers and producers in LA was a dream,” Cara explains. “However, bringing it home for final touches made the song that much more special. South Africa will always be home so being able to reflect where I come from in my work is magic.”

The music video for ‘Electric Feels’ sees Cara incorporating her love for horses to tell the song’s story in an honest and heartfelt way. Horses have always been a big part of Cara’s life, having competed for South Africa at the highest international level at the World Equestrian Games three times, and riding them in the video was a way for her to showcase the track’s personal, raw, vulnerable but fiery love.

Shot by Mat Van Geo at her farm in the Cradle of Humankind entirely on an iPhone, the visuals vibrantly capture this new-age cowgirl story with a twist. Watch the music video here.
